Key Elements for Success:
- The Chicken: We use bo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into uniform bite-sized pieces. The key is to sear them quickly in hot oil, allowing them to brown beautifully on the outside while remaining juicy and tender within. Do not overcrowd the pan! This is crucial for searing, not steaming.
- The Broccoli: To achieve that ideal crisp-tender texture and retain its bright green hue, the broccoli is briefly stir-fried until it’s just cooked through, but still retains a slight bite. Pre-blanching can also be an excellent technique if you prefer a softer, but still vibrant, crunch.
- The Sauce: This is where the magic truly happens. Our signature sauce is a harmonious blend of savory, sweet, and umami notes, thickened perfectly to cling to every piece of chicken and broccoli. It’s not just about the ingredients, but the careful balance and the cornstarch slurry that gives it that luscious, glossy finish often found in high-quality takeout.
- Aromatics: Fresh garlic and ginger are non-negotiables. They provide the aromatic foundation and depth of flavor that defines authentic Asian cuisine. Don't skimp on these!
Crafting Your Masterpiece: Ingredients and Step-by-Step Instructions
One of the best aspects of this easy chicken and broccoli stir fry is that it utilizes a handful of staple ingredients you likely already have in your pantry. Quality matters, but simplicity reigns.
Essential Ingredients:
- Chicken Breasts: 1-1.5 lbs, boneless, skinless, cut into 1-inch pieces. Thighs can also be used for extra moisture.
- Broccoli Florets: About 4-5 cups, fresh, cut into small, bite-sized pieces. Ensure they are washed and thoroughly dried.
- Vegetable Oil: 2 tbsp, or another high smoke point oil like canola or grapeseed oil, ideal for high-heat stir-frying.
- Garlic & Ginger: 2-3 cloves minced garlic, 1 tbsp grated fresh ginger. These are flavor powerhouses!
- Salt & Black Pepper: To season the chicken and enhance overall flavors.
- Garnish (Optional): Toasted sesame seeds and sliced green onions for a pop of color and nutty finish.
The Irresistible Stir Fry Sauce:
Whisk together the following in a small bowl until smooth:
- Chicken Broth: ½ cup, low sodium.
- Oyster Sauce: 2 tbsp. Adds a rich, savory, slightly sweet umami depth.
- Soy Sauce: 2 tbsp, low sodium.
- Rice Wine Vinegar: 1 tbsp. Provides a subtle tang and brightness.
- Brown Sugar: 1 tbsp, packed. Balances the savory notes with a touch of sweetness.
- Sesame Oil: 1 tsp. A finishing oil that adds a distinctive nutty aroma.
- Cornstarch: 1 tbsp. The crucial thickening agent for that perfect glossy consistency.
How to Make Your Chicken & Broccoli Stir Fry:
- Prepare the Sauce: In a small bowl, whisk together all the sauce ingredients (chicken broth, oyster sauce, soy sauce, rice wine vinegar, brown sugar, sesame oil, and cornstarch) until the cornstarch is fully dissolved and there are no lumps. Set aside. This can be done in advance.
- Cook the Chicken: Season your bite-sized chicken pieces generously with salt and pepper. Heat 1 tablespoon of v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at until shimmering. Add the chicken in a single layer (cook in batches if necessary to avoid overcrowding) and cook for 3-4 minutes per side, until beautifully browned and cooked through. Transfer the cooked chicken to a clean plate and set aside.
- Stir-Fry the Veggies: Add the remaining 1 tablespoon of oil to the same skillet. Add the broccoli florets and stir-fry for 2-3 minutes until they start to turn bright green and become crisp-tender. Now, add the minced garlic and grated ginger, and continue to stir-fry for another 30 seconds until fragrant. Be careful not to burn the garlic.
- Thicken with Sauce: Give your prepared sauce a quick re-whisk, then pour it over the broccoli, garlic, and ginger in the skillet.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, stirring constantly. The sauce will begin to thicken quickly, usually within 1-2 minutes, thanks to the cornstarch.
- Combine & Serve: Once the sauce has thickened to a glossy consistency, return the cooked chicken to the skillet. Toss everything together gently until the chicken and broccoli are thoroughly coated in the luscious sauce. Remove from heat immediately.
- Garnish & Enjoy: Serve your homemade chicken and broccoli stir fry piping hot over steamed white or brown rice. Garnish with a sprinkle of toasted sesame seeds and fresh sliced green onions for an extra touch of flavor and visual appeal.
Expert Tips for Unlocking Next-Level Stir Fry Success
While the steps are straightforward, a few pro tips can elevate your chicken and broccoli stir fry from great to absolutely unforgettable:
- Mise en Place is Your Best Friend: "Mise en place" (everything in its place) is crucial for stir-frying. Have all your ingredients prepped, measured, and ready to go before you even turn on the heat. Stir-frying is fast, and you won't have time to chop or measure mid-cook.
- High Heat is Non-Negotiable: Stir-frying relies on high heat to achieve that distinctive sear and quickly cook ingredients while retaining their texture. Ensure your wok or skillet is properly hot before adding oil or ingredients.
- Don't Overcrowd the Pan: This is perhaps the most important rule for preventing soggy stir fries. Overcrowding lowers the pan's temperature, causing ingredients to steam instead of sear. Cook in batches if necessary, especially with the chicken.
- For Crispier Broccoli: If you prefer your broccoli on the crisper side, or want to ensure even cooking, you can blanch it in boiling water for 1-2 minutes before stir-frying, then shock it in ice water to stop the cooking. Pat it completely dry before adding to the wok.
- Customize Your Veggies: While chicken and broccoli is a classic, feel free to add other quick-cooking vegetables like sliced carrots, snap peas, bell peppers, or mushrooms. Add them according to their cooking times – denser veggies first, quicker ones later.
- Meal Prep Perfection: This chicken and broccoli stir fry is fantastic for meal prep. Cook a larger batch, portion it into airtight containers with rice, and store in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. It reheats beautifully in the microwave or on the stovetop.
